Mentoring at the 2026 Artist-in-Residence Program at LABoral Center for Art and Industrial Creation
Gijón, Asturias
March 1, 2026 – July 31, 2026
This year, we are pleased to support the artists selected for the First Call for Applications for the 2026 Artist Residency Program (I Convocatoria de Residencias Artísticas 2026), a program organized by LABoral Center for Art and Industrial Creation for artists from Asturias or residing in Asturias.
The selected projects are “Astur-Andalusí Transgenic Cyberherbarium” (Ciberherbario transgénico Astur-Andalusí) by Andrea de la Rubia, “Lend Me Your Eyes” (Préstame tus ojos) by Natalia Grande, and “To Sound Like A Tree” (Sonar a árbol) by José María Rodríguez Gómez.
With the launch of the 2026 program, specialized mentorship sessions are being introduced, designed to enrich and enhance the development of the resident projects. Flavia Introzzi, a cultural manager, curator, and director of hablarenarte, is one of the mentors leading this effort, alongside art critic and independent curator Luis Feás.
We will focus on providing ongoing guidance, offering personalized support for the research and conceptualization processes throughout the residency period.
